The past couple of months I have been having trouble with yeast infections and tearing during sex. I took the advice of Nancy KB and did some research for the yeast which introduced me to both vitamin D3 and Garlic. I now take 1000mg of garlic each day and take 2000IU of Vitamin D3. I have been doing this for about 2 weeks and this weekend had intercourse with my husband. I had NO tearing and No yeast infection!!!! I have also still been on limited carbs and no sugar diet. I think the vitamin D3 helped my vagina strengthen up and the garlic pills have kept my yeast at bay. So grateful to have found this combination, I hope someone else can start this and see if it works for them.
